技术文摘
VB.NET条件语句中两类的深入分析
VB.NET条件语句中两类的深入分析
在VB.NET编程中,条件语句起着至关重要的作用,它能够根据不同的条件执行不同的代码块,从而实现程序的灵活控制。其中,两类常见的条件语句——If语句和Select Case语句,值得我们深入探究。
首先来看If语句。If语句是最基本、最常用的条件判断语句。它的基本语法结构简单明了,通过判断一个条件表达式的真假来决定是否执行特定的代码块。例如,当我们需要判断一个用户输入的数字是否大于10时,可以使用If语句轻松实现。如果条件为真,就执行相应的代码;如果条件为假,则可以选择执行其他代码或者直接跳过。而且,If语句还可以通过ElseIf和Else关键字来实现多条件的判断,这样可以处理更为复杂的逻辑关系,使程序的控制流程更加清晰。
接着谈谈Select Case语句。Select Case语句主要用于根据一个表达式的值来选择执行多个代码块中的一个。与If语句不同的是,Select Case语句在处理多个离散值的情况时更加简洁高效。比如,根据用户选择的不同菜单选项来执行不同的操作,使用Select Case语句可以使代码更加清晰易读。它通过对表达式的值与各个Case子句中的值进行匹配,一旦找到匹配项,就执行对应的代码块。如果没有匹配项,还可以通过Case Else子句来处理默认情况。
在实际应用中,我们需要根据具体的需求来选择合适的条件语句。如果条件判断较为简单,If语句可能是更好的选择;而当需要处理多个离散值的情况时,Select Case语句则能展现出其优势。
无论是使用If语句还是Select Case语句,都需要注意条件的准确性和完整性,避免出现逻辑漏洞。合理的缩进和注释可以提高代码的可读性,方便后续的维护和调试。
深入理解和掌握VB.NET中的If语句和Select Case语句,能够让我们更加灵活、高效地编写程序,实现各种复杂的业务逻辑。
- Redis 计数统计的实现方法
- Redis 中动态字符串 SDS 的实现
- Oracle 中 decode 函数应用实例深度剖析
- Redis 自定义 RedisTemplate 与乱码问题的解决
- MySQL 随机获取一条记录的方法汇总
- Oracle 12c 字符集修改方法(处理数据导入中文乱码与 ORA-12899 错误)
- MySQL 表列数与行大小限制全析
- Oracle 常用的生成连续数字、字符及时间序列的语法
- SQLSERVER 2022 创建用户的图文指引
- MySQL 数据分组统计的按天/小时/半小时/N 分钟/分钟功能
- SQL Server 数据库日志已满的三种清理方案
- Redis 中查看 KEY 数据类型的方法与步骤
- SQLite 数据库实例创建操作
- MySQL8.0 不可见主键的运用新特性
- PostgreSQL 中 JSONB 对复杂数据结构的存储与查询